摘要
We investigated the effects of O. gratissimum extract on the germination, growth, respiratory activity and survival of the weed E. heterophylla. The bioherbicidal effects of extract on adult plants were also evaluated. The gas chromatography-mass spectrometry (GC/MS) analysis detected the phenylpropanoid eugenol was the primary constituent in the extract and was 43% of the total. The increase of extract concentration inhibited the germination (%) and germination speed index. Total respiration and KCN-insensible respiration at the prominent apices treated with extract increased with increasing extract concentrations, whereas KCN-sensitive respiration was inhibited. When the extract was applied to the incubation medium the total oxygen consumption was inhibited at all concentrations tested. In adult plants, the application of extract (> 2.5%) resulted in 100% weed plants death. These results indicate that O. gratissimum extract constituents, most likely eugenol, may have modified the cell membrane permeability. In the mitochondria, the damage caused by the extract can be associated with the mitochondrial oxidative phosphorylation decoupling that reduces the energy production of the germination process and initial growth of the seedlings.
